轻量服务器能否胜任深度学习:一场性能与效率的较量
在当前人工智能的热潮中,深度学习作为核心技术之一,其计算需求日益增长。然而,对于许多小型企业和个人开发者来说,他们往往受限于资源有限的轻量服务器。那么,轻量服务器能否胜任深度学习呢?答案并非绝对,这取决于多种因素的权衡。
首先,让我们明确一点:深度学习模型的训练和运行对硬件性能要求极高。它需要大量的计算能力、内存和存储来处理复杂的神经网络结构。而轻量服务器通常指的是配置较低、成本更为亲民的服务器,它们可能无法提供高端GPU或大量内存以满足深度学习的需求。
然而,由于技术的进步,一些轻量级的深度学习框架如TensorFlow Lite、PyTorch Mobile等开始出现,这些框架针对移动设备和嵌入式系统进行了优化,能够在资源受限的环境中进行推理任务。这意味着,虽然轻量服务器可能无法支持大规模的模型训练,但在模型部署和实时推理方面,它们有可能发挥一定的作用。
此外,云计算的发展也为轻量服务器在深度学习中的应用提供了可能性。通过AWS、Google Cloud或Azure等云服务商,用户可以按需租用高性能的GPU实例,进行深度学习工作。这种方式使得轻量服务器也能通过云端资源扩展来满足深度学习的需求,降低了初期投入的成本。
但是,我们不能忽视的是,使用轻量服务器进行深度学习可能会面临几个挑战。首先,网络延迟和带宽限制可能会影响远程数据传输和模型更新的速度。其次,由于资源限制,训练时间可能会显著增加,影响模型的迭代速度。最后,维护和管理分布式计算环境也增加了复杂性。
总的来说,轻量服务器能否胜任深度学习取决于具体的应用场景和需求。在小规模的模型部署、实时推理或者利用云服务进行计算扩展的情况下,轻量服务器是可以发挥作用的。然而,对于大规模的模型训练和高性能需求,可能需要更强大的硬件资源。因此,选择合适的服务器类型,结合实际需求和技术发展趋势,是决定轻量服务器能否胜任深度学习的关键。
秒懂云